Global Initiative on Psychiatry, HealthNet TPO and Estuar joined forces to raise awareness on mental health as an important developmental aid issue. With support of the European Commission and NCDO the Mental Health Battle 2009-2010 took place in four European countries: Bulgaria, Lithuania, The Netherlands and Romania. Students and mental health professionals were invited to enter the Mental Health Battle, and write a paper with inventive solutions for dilemma's concerning mental health in developing countries. The two winning teams will visit the HealthNet TPO mental health programme in Burundi in September 2010.
On April 7th the winners of the Mental Health Battle were announced at an afternoon conference in Amersfoort. We were vey happy that Florence Baingana, chair of the jury, was present to announce the winners.
Educationists in Balance was the best Dutch team and Actor from Romania was the best team in the second category (please note that team Actor is referred to as 'Improving Mental Health' in the video).
